Nish Nosh Salad Recipe

Nish Nosh Salad Recipe

This Nish Nosh Salad is a vibrant mix of romaine lettuce, purple cabbage, cherry tomatoes, and crunchy Nish Nosh crackers, tossed in a sweet and tangy homemade dressing. Quick, easy, and full of flavor, it’s the ultimate crowd-pleasing salad!
Prep Time 15 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Servings: 6
Course: Salad, Side Dish
Cuisine: American, Fusion
Calories: 280

Ingredients
  

For The Salad

  • 3 Romaine lettuce hearts (roughly chopped)
  • 1.5 cups Nish Nosh crackers (slightly crushed)
  • 1.5 cups Cherry tomatoes (halved)
  • 1/2 head Purple cabbage (chopped)
  • 1/2 medium Red onion (peeled and diced)

For The Dressing

  • 1/2 cup Mayonnaise
  • 2 teaspoons Dijon mustard (or regular mustard)
  • 2 cloves Garlic (peeled and minced)
  • 1/2 teaspoon L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on Low-sodium soy sauce
  • 1/4 cup Olive oil
  • 4 tablespoon Brown sugar
  • 1 pinch each Salt and black pepper
